A working town. A working club.

Thornaby Football Club was founded in 2000 as a true community side — a place where local kids could pull on a shirt, where families could spend a Saturday, and where Teesside could see itself reflected back from the pitch.

A quarter of a century later, that mission is unchanged. We field men's and women's senior sides, an academy of more than 200 juniors, and we do it all from one home: Teesdale Park.

One club. One town. Up the 'Baby.

Timeline

Twenty-six years.

2000
Founded
Thornaby Football Club is born from the ashes of Stockton FC, taking over the historic Teesdale Park ground.
2008
First Promotion
The club lifts its first major silverware and steps up into the Northern League.
2018
Women's Section
The launch of Thornaby Women's establishes the club as a true community side.
2024
Cup Glory
A run to the County Cup Final at the Riverside Stadium makes national headlines.
2026
New Era
A refreshed crest, a new identity and a serious push for promotion.
